One Billion Rising to end violence against women and girls

February 14th Valentine’s Day, Captain Planet Foundation and Chair Person Laura Turner Seydel joined a worldwide movement to end violence against women and girls. Atlanta’s men, women, and children danced in a flash mob demonstration downtown in Woodruff Park choreographed by Debbie Allen for One Billion Rising.

Atlanta participants met Thursday morning at the Georgia Capitol steps for a press conference featuring Rev. Dr. Bernice King, legendary choreographer Debbie Allen, SPANX founder Sara Blakely, conservation activist Laura Turner Seydel, civil rights icon Evelyn Lowery, Bishop Barbara King of Hillside International Truth Center and Rev. Dr. Gerald Durley, formerly of Providence Missionary Baptist Church.
